One of the greatest changes within the tourism market is the development of ecotourism, as those working in Costa Rica immigration would recognize. So, what is ecotourism? Essentially, is a responsible and moral kind of travel which concentrates on environmental conservation, community wellbeing and cultural appreciation. It is all about creating low-impact, small-scale travel experiences in natural environments, in order to provide financial and social benefits to nearby communities, therefore moving away from mass tourism. Tourists will stay in eco-lodges, use environmentally-friendly materials and participate in guided tours with local experts. Ultimately, the educational element is one of the primary benefits of ecotourism; guests get a much deeper understanding of the natural eco-system, its wildlife and the culture of the indigenous people.

Based on the reports, one of the most recent developments in the travel industry is the rising demand for 'bleisure' traveling. First and foremost, what actually is bleisure travel? To put it simply, bleisure is a mixture of both business and leisure. This implies that tourists are mainly traveling for business purposes, whether its setting up a brand-new international office or having a business meeting with a global investor, however they are now extending their trip for some extra days of leisure and relaxation. They might spend these extra days just relaxing around the pool and enjoying the resort's facilities, or conversely they may seize the opportunity to go sightseeing or have a cultural experience. Ultimately, the beauty of bleisure traveling is that it offers professionals a chance to maintain a work-life balance by integrating a bit of downtime alongside their business responsibilities.

For instance, one of the largest shifts in consumer behaviour is the boosted demand for health and well-being retreats, as those working in the Sweden immigration sector would know. These days there is a lot of emphasis on our physical and psychological health, which is why more individuals are packing their bags and flying overseas to stay at several of the top wellness centers in the world. These resorts incorporate programs that sustain the body's natural detoxification and cleansing procedures. They offer activities such as yoga, mindfulness and walking, they emphasise wholesome, nutritional and plant-based eating plans, and even provide health care checks from qualified doctors. These retreats also promote here far better mental health by limiting screen time and modern technology, implementing sleep schedules and creating a calming setting. A lot of the most well-known wellness retreat destinations are located in stunning parts of the globe, to make sure that visitors can spend quality time outside and reconnect with the natural surroundings.
